Position Overview:

The Digital Designer is responsible for assisting with design of projects for digital by executing creative solutions that deliver on strategy and align with global campaigns and initiatives. This includes but is not limited web site, email banners, and CRM collateral. This individual will provide support on all projects from conception through completion by partnering with Art Directors, licensing team, copy team, brand management, production team and other creative managers.

Key Accountabilities:

Graphic Design
  • Partner closely and provide support to Art Directors on a daily basis
  • Assist in the design of site, email and clientelling assets
  • Assist in generating new concepts for internally developed initiatives as well as execute against approved concepts.
  • Build comp and presentation materials as needed.
  • Maintain consistent brand standards and rationale while challenging the status quo.

Creative Research
  • Explore and present new ideas including trends in advertising, graphics, typography, trends in ecommerce design.
  • Regularly research the luxury goods market.
  • Share knowledge with colleagues to further enhance Tiffany branding.

Communication
  • Present and communicate work to department leaders.
  • Collaborate and share information with cross-departmental partners as needed.

Required Qualifications:
  • The ideal candidate will have a BA in Graphic Design.
  • At least 3+ years of working experience.
  • Strong typography skills.
  • High taste level and standards.
  • Detail oriented and organized.
  • Strong time management skills.
  • Able to balance multiple projects and shifting priorities.
  • Computer skills (InDesign,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ator).
  • Technical skills (comping and presentation prep).

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Luxury industry experience a plus.
  • Editorial experience a plus.
